Molecular insights into the genetic control of development have been mainly derived from single gene mutant studies. Francesconi and Lehner (2013) report now in Nature a genome-wide map of natural sequence variants that affect the temporal expression dynamics of thousands of genes during development of the roundworm Caenorhabditis elegans.
